Transaction fb119bfd5d93f5dedd0956f381eb8f5921b8433eb90c32464e346cdd8ece968a
1 Input
2 Outputs
- fb119bfd5d93f5dedd0956f381eb8f5921b8433eb90c32464e346cdd8ece968a:0
- fb119bfd5d93f5dedd0956f381eb8f5921b8433eb90c32464e346cdd8ece968a:1
value 357300
address 1NHxVQ1Fz3S8oSmpJr5RZhhMmYq171YHgJ
value 27908438
address 19Ezb52xD2rrdZ8h2BwayZn5dDnkw2rXQj